Oncology nutrition is a specialised health service focusing on the dietary needs of people affected by cancer. Good nutrition supports treatment effectiveness, helps manage symptoms, and promotes recovery. This important service offers personalised dietary advice to improve quality of life for patients at all stages of their cancer journey.
An oncology nutrition service provides assessment and tailored nutrition plans for cancer patients. Nutritionists work closely with oncologists and other healthcare providers to:
Manage treatment side effects like nausea, appetite loss, and weight changes
Support immune function and energy levels
Recommend foods and supplements to aid healing
Address specific needs depending on cancer type and treatment modality
This service is integral to comprehensive cancer care.
During your appointment, you can expect:
A detailed dietary assessment and medical history review
Identification of nutritional risks and deficiencies
Development of a personalised nutrition plan aligned with your treatment
Practical advice on managing side effects through diet
Guidance on supplements, hydration, and meal planning
Ongoing monitoring and plan adjustments
Nutritionists may consult in hospitals, clinics, or remotely.

This service benefits:
Patients undergoing chemotherapy, radiotherapy, or surgery
Cancer survivors needing support with recovery and maintenance
Individuals experiencing weight loss, muscle wasting, or digestive issues
Those requiring specialised dietary modifications due to treatment side effects
Anyone seeking to optimise nutrition for better health outcomes
Oncology nutrition supports patients throughout all cancer stages.
The service may include:
Dietary counselling for symptom management
Nutritional supplementation planning
Enteral or parenteral nutrition advice when oral intake is insufficient
Weight management strategies
Education on healthy eating habits during and after treatment
All plans are personalised to individual needs and preferences.
This non-invasive service is generally safe. However, some considerations include:
Potential interactions between supplements and cancer treatments
Allergic reactions to recommended foods or supplements
The importance of following evidence-based guidelines to avoid harm
Qualified nutritionists ensure safe, effective dietary support tailored to you.
